605.05 Underdrain Outlets Trenches for underdrain outlets sha ll be excavated to the
required width and depth. These outlets shall be of the same s ize and wall thickness used in the underdrain, except that the perforations may be omitted. The pipe shall be laid in the t rench with all ends firmly joine d by the applicable methods and means. After inspection and approval of the pipe installat ion, the trench shall be backfilled with suitable material in layers and compacted as pr ovided for in Section 603.08.
605.06 Method of Measurement Underdrain and underdrain outlets will be measured by
the length in linear feet along the centerline of underdrains a nd underdrain outlets of the types and sizes completed and accepted. When elbows, tees, wyes, or other special fittings are require d in underdrain, each fitting shall be included for payment as 3 additional linear fe et of the largest pipe size involved.
605.07 Basis of Payment The accepted quantities of underdrains and underdrain outlets
will be paid for at the contract unit price per linear foot of each type and size specified 6-21 complete in place. Outlet pipe for Underdrain, Type C will be paid for under Section 603 - Pipe Culverts and Storm Drains. Within and beyond the trench limits, backfill, couplings and b ands and other related items will not be paid for separately, but shall be considered included in the unit bid price for the type of underdrain being installed. Excavation will be considered incidental, except as provided i n Section 206 - Structural Excavation. No allowance for payment will be made f or excavating or material excavated beyond the horizontal dimensions shown for Underdrain , Type B or Underdrain, Type C. SECTION 606 – GUARDRAIL
606.01 Description This work shall consist of furnishing and i nstalling guardrail
components in accordance with these specifications and in reaso nably close conformity with the lines and grades shown on the plans or as established. The types of guardrail are designated as follows: Type 3-Galvanized steel "w" beam, wood posts or galvanized stee l posts. Type 3a-Galvanized steel "w" beam, wood posts, wood or composit e offset blocks. Type 3aa-Corrosion resistant steel "w" beam, wood posts, wood o r composite offset blocks. Type 3b-Galvanized steel "w" beam, galvanized steel posts, galv anized steel offset blocks. Type 3c-Galvanized steel "w" beam, wood posts or galvanized ste el posts, wood or composite offset blocks.
